Here are the tire sizes I installed (Metzeler ME880's)

Front: 130/70-R-18
Rear: 180/70-R-16

The lower profile front tire REALLY makes a huge difference in how this bike handles. You could almost call it a "canyon-carver" (REMEMBER, I said ALMOST!) now. Very easy to maneuver around town and fantastic in tight corners.

As for mileage, I can't speak for that yet. There are folks on the Tourer forum who claim to have gotten as much as 20K miles on the rear and could have pushed the limit a bit more but chose to replace them at that point.

To me, 20K miles on a rear MC tire is pretty decent.

I recommend them.

Metz tires ain't cheap, but you get what you pay for!

I got my 98 T last year 6/11 it was my first bike and have put 4,000 miles on it since then. I bought the bike with 49,000 and the bike runs strong. I just had the carbs synced and it made a differance in the performance. As for a daily driver I use it regularly to go back and forth to work 70 miles round trip. Needless to say my balancing skills have greatly improved while sitting in traffic. I do like the bike and have foot pegs on the crash bars so i can extend my legs. It has a Mustang seat and is very comfortable for those long rides. All in all a very nice bike.
